XC6209B382DR-G Description
XC6209B382DR-G Description
The XC6209B382DR-G is a high-performance linear regulator designed by Torex Semiconductor Ltd., a leading manufacturer of advanced semiconductor solutions. This IC is part of the XC6209 series, known for its reliability and efficiency in power management applications. The XC6209B382DR-G features a fixed output voltage of 3.8V and is capable of delivering up to 150mA of output current. It is designed to operate with a maximum input voltage of 10V, ensuring compatibility with a wide range of power sources.
This regulator is equipped with a low dropout voltage of 0.25V at 100mA, which allows it to maintain high efficiency even under low input-to-output voltage conditions. The device also boasts a low quiescent current of 50 µA, making it suitable for battery-operated and low-power applications. Additionally, the XC6209B382DR-G offers a high power supply rejection ratio (PSRR) of 70dB at 10kHz, ensuring stable output voltage under varying input conditions.
The regulator is housed in a surface-mount 6USPB package, making it ideal for compact and space-constrained designs. It is available in tape and reel packaging, facilitating automated assembly processes. The XC6209B382DR-G is RoHS3 compliant and REACH unaffected, ensuring compliance with environmental regulations and standards.
XC6209B382DR-G Features
- Output Type: Fixed, providing a stable 3.8V output voltage.
- Input Voltage Range: Up to 10V, ensuring compatibility with various power sources.
- Output Current: Capable of delivering up to 150mA, suitable for a wide range of applications.
- Low Dropout Voltage: 0.25V at 100mA, enhancing efficiency in low-voltage environments.
- Low Quiescent Current: 50 µA, ideal for battery-operated and low-power applications.
- High PSRR: 70dB at 10kHz, ensuring stable output voltage under varying input conditions.
- Enable Control Feature: Allows for dynamic control of the regulator's operation.
- Over Current Protection: Provides robust protection against overcurrent conditions.
- Moisture Sensitivity Level: MSL 1 (Unlimited), ensuring reliability in various environmental conditions.
- Mounting Type: Surface mount, suitable for compact and space-constrained designs.
- Package: 6USPB, available in tape and reel packaging for automated assembly.
